1. Home
  2. South Carolina
  3. Columbia

Hancock Volkswagen's Location On Map

5919 Two Notch Road,
Columbia, SC - 29223
803-714-7891

We can you Detailed route from your location to Hancock Volkswagen 5919 Two Notch Road Columbia South Carolina 29223 on google maps with traffic summary on map.



Used Cars Dealers Near Hancock Volkswagen
Phelps Motors - Inventory,
116 North Reed Street
Columbia
Nick`s Auto Sales - Inventory,
2125 Main Street
Columbia
Carolina Auto Center - Inventory,
6414 Two Notch Road
Columbia
Thermo King Columbia Inc - Inventory,
2716 Shop Road
Columbia
Columbia Ford L-M Inc - Inventory,
234 Route 66
Columbia